SCHERERVILLE — A man called police for help after three turkeys cornered him in his garage for more than 30 minutes Sunday morning.
The man told officers he had been exiting his garage about 8:15 a.m. when the trio of wild turkeys came toward him in an "aggressive manner" just outside his home in the 1400 block of Austin Avenue.
Police then contacted Lake County DNR for assistance, so its conservation officers could "thin the herd immediately."
